T43 not shutting down when attached to mini dock station
Hi all,
I'm having a problem where my Lenovo T43's will not shut down when they are docked on the min-dock. The machine will start the shut down process, save its settings, etc, but then reaches the blue screen (not the blue screen of death, but rather the blue screen that is present after every shut down), and just freeze at that point.
This doesnt happen when the machine is undocked. I've tried multiple machines and multiple docking and get the same problem.
I've updated to the latest drivers and the latest microsoft patches.
Has anyone else run into this issue? Anyideas on how to resolve?
Thanks!

I note that sometimes shutdown while docked takes a considerable time, subjectively. Like ... 45 seconds? It can depend on USB peripherals connected.
That said, try shutting down after disconnecting all USB devices (do the EasyEject action first, for things like hard drives). See if it takes less time. Also, something I prefer to do, is log out, THEN shutdown ... or just hibernate. See if you have better luck hibernating.
More than anything, I suspect you may have some service, driver, or third party application which may take longer than normal to "cease." Windows doesn't always alert you to these, but you could find evidence in the Event Viewer (EVENTVWR.MSC).
